Output 51d5b767bf9b64c347ad80186fc3a75230bf6fac8f33497ed2e797c5dc01f15d:39

value
187110
script pubkey
OP_0 OP_PUSHBYTES_20 11dab2657f66d045928b0781aed1848d71fe472a
address
bc1qz8dtyetlvmgyty5tq7q6a5vy34clu3e2aqs0td
transaction
51d5b767bf9b64c347ad80186fc3a75230bf6fac8f33497ed2e797c5dc01f15d
spent
true